Today is the sixth anniversary of Chowka and director Tarun has opened up on the film's impact on his career. The film, which starred Diganth, Prem, Prajwal Devraj, Chikkanna, Aindrita Ray, Bhavana, Priyamani, Avinash, and the late Kashinath, was a box office success.
“I will always be thankful to Chowka because whatever I am today, it’s because of that film. Back then I was a debutant and I know how tough it is to repose such immense trust in making a film of this scale in a newcomer. But Dwarskish Chitra, the production house backed by the legendary Dwarakish sir and Yogi, trusted me. And they gave me an opportunity to follow my dream of becoming a director,” shares Tharun Sudhir. He adds, “I may be doing big films today, but Chowka set the tone for everything I went on to do. It was the first step to establish myself in the industry.”
Chowka won Tharun the Filmfare award for the best film at the 65th Filmfare Awards South. And it also got him both critical and commercial success. The film had five music directors, five cameramen and five writers. “It was immense in every way and all my actors, technicians and of course the producers were extremely co-operative. Darshan sir appeared in a cameo to further lend his support. And the audiences were in for a treat with this special gesture by him,” shares the director.
